Successful Central London Firm | Residential Conveyancing | Maternity Leave | Hybrid Working

A fantastic long term assignment has become available via Temporis!

  • Residential Conveyancing caseload for both UK and international clients
  • The firm are seeking a solicitor or Licenced Conveyancer
  • Hybrid work available for the successful candidate
  • Long term assignment to cover maternity leave
  • Strong technical ability is essential
  • CQS accreditation is highly desirable
  • Role to commence mid May 2025
